Goliath wrote: Kovnik Obama wrote: I'd vote for that. But they would tell me a story on how I'm made of bronze and he's made of gold, and that's why I don't get a vote. Right, I give up, I know the made of bronze/made of gold is a reference to something I've seen somewhere, but I cannot for the life of me work out what that is, can you please tell me? Plato's Republic, book I or II, not too sure. It was the myth the philosopher kings were supposed to feed their population from birth in order to get them to accept both familial communism and the caste system. ''You were born from the Earth, and not from a women, so you shall share all women and all women shall share all men and children. Those born of Gold will lead, those born of Silver will fight and those born of Bronze will toil'' or some crap like that. Edit ; Crap I was far off : Book V. The Noble Lie, it's called.

Amaya wrote:Yes, the Supreme Court ruled in favor of it. That doesn't mean everyone thinks that it is right or justifiable. Public support for ACA has never been over 50%. This is a case of legislation being passed that the majority of America does not want.
That's only because A) almost no one takes the time to read and understand the damn thing, and B) Nearly half of America has politically aligned itself with a party and with news sources which deliberately take advantage of that ignorance to pretend that they would do some undefined and unspecified better thing, which will never materialize.
Whenever people are polled about any individual provision of the ACA, like keeping dependent kids on their parent's plan to 26, or requiring insurance companies to spend 80% or more of premiums on care for patients, there is overwhelming support. When they get asked about the bill as a whole they say they object, because they want something "better"; like Romney just promised the American people a few minutes ago on my TV. But this is a false argument, because Romney is not offering anything better, nor is his party. Republican ideas used as the basis of the ACA, particularly Romney's own program in Massachusetts, and Republican legislators were given a year to contribute ideas to make the law better, and they chose not to do so. The truth is that they have no interest in reforming healthcare, because they personally have plenty of money and no problem accessing care, and the poor and middle class people who are hurt by our system fall into two groups: Folks who vote Democrat, and folks who have been tricked into voting against their own interest, to help millionaires get richer.
